I am an environmental scientist in the Future Industries Institute. My research involves improving soil fertility to increase the nutritional quality of grain crops.
My current research focuses on mapping soil - nutrient availability under field conditions. This project is led by Professor Enzo Lombi and is sponsored by GRDC (Reference USA1910-001RTX).
